The Health Care Safety Net in a Post-Reform World - Critical Issues in Health and Medicine
Hall, Mark A, Professor
Examines how US health care reform will impact safety net programs that serve low-income and uninsured patients. With contributions from leading health care scholars, it is the first comprehensive assessment of the safety net following enactment of national health care reform.
